We are using RIS and kixtart scripts to load machines. When the machine is loaded it performs a GUIRUNONCE section in which we call a script that installs the MSI packages. The issue is the script is running as the local administrator and we would like to query AD to find the machine account and its description. The description contains the user profile name that is used to load all software for that user. The issue is that the local administrator account does not have access to query AD. It needs a valid AD user account credentials to even query it. Of course we do not have access to the administrator account and would not use the AD administrator account for this.
We have a script that will work when logged on to AD on the machine, but during the machine build process it is using the local administrator account.
